Installation Procedure

1. Position the U-bolt around the 2" pipe, ensuring it rests on a suitable mounting surface or support structure. 2. Thread the provided nuts onto the U-bolt legs until snug against the mounting surface. 3. Tighten the nuts evenly in an alternating pattern to achieve secure and uniform clamping pressure on the pipe.

Common Mistakes & How to Avoid Them

❌ Mistake✅ Correct Approach
Using undersized or incorrect thread size for the load.Verify the pipe size and required load capacity to ensure the 1/2"-13 thread and brass material are adequate for the application.
Uneven tightening of nuts, leading to pipe deformation or inconsistent clamping.Tighten nuts gradually and alternately to ensure even pressure distribution around the pipe and mounting surface.
